Message Teams from Excel with power automate

Hi.

I receive an erroe when I try to make an flow with Power Automate. Using the template that should update Teams from an Excel row.

 

Error: Type is rquired. 

But where do I check that?

 

Best Regards 

 Geir

  • That template is using an old action. “Post Message”. Delete the action and add it back manually From the Microsoft Teams connector, the one labeled “Post a message” and it should work.

      Thank you ChrisWebbTech It looks like that fixed it. The error is gone. But how do I trigger it to start?

       

      *This flow can not be triggered for testing

      *There are no runs for this Flow

        "Define a custom action to happen for a selected row. It could be sending an email, copying the row to another spreadsheet, or something else. You decide. To use this flow, your data must live in a table. Learn more about creating tables: https://aka.ms/create-table-excel. To trigger the flow, select a row inside your table, go to the Data tab in the Excel ribbon, and select Flow."
